Output e76f27b18cf264e21a7565193963d96fc09ab76e0956c01a30e0870f8a92995f:3

value
30179900
script pubkey
OP_0 OP_PUSHBYTES_20 8902d614c29efe0c66826af80a9b6350f82a4246
address
ltc1q3ypdv9xznmlqce5zdtuq4xmr2ruz5sjxcwajx5
transaction
e76f27b18cf264e21a7565193963d96fc09ab76e0956c01a30e0870f8a92995f
spent
true